Govt directs Admin Secretaries to furnish action taken report regarding implementation of RTI in JK | KNO

Srinagar, June 24 (KNO): The government in the Union Territory of Jammu & Kashmir on Wednesday directed all the administrative secretaries to furnish the action taken report regarding the implementation of the provisions of Right to Information Act. In order, copy of which lies with the news agency—Kashmir News Observer (KNO) the government has directed the administrative secretaries to furnish the requisite information at the earliest. “In terms of government Order No. 45-K(GAD) of 2020 dated 08.01.2020, all the pubic authorities in the Union Territory of Jammu and Kashmir, were directed to appoint Public Information Officers and First Appellate Authorities in all administrative units/offices under the Right to Information Act, 2005,” the order states. The order further directs the administrative secretaries to furnish the action taken report in respect of their departments and subordinate offices, with details of all the CPIOS and the First Appellate Authorities, besides updating the Departmental websites accordingly—(KNO)
